Les Belles Plantes is a series of digital floral portraits exploring beauty, metamorphosis, and the deep connection between nature and femininity. Thus, each image represents a season—spring, summer, autumn, winter—as well as a fifth transitional moment, the in-between, through feminine faces adorned with flowers and butterflies.

This project was created using AI prompts, then refined with advanced digital tools. Moreover, the series questions the hybridization between body and vegetal forms, between artifice and naturalness.

It resonates with Urban Chrysalides, another project combining digital collage and feminine metamorphosis, in which the body becomes a sensitive surface of transformation.
